Overview
At Esri, our business development managers collaborate with distributors to co-sell and promote the adoption of the ArcGIS platform. We invite you to utilize your enterprise sales and multi-channel software business development experience to help leverage geographic technology within the official statistics industry. You will work closely with Esris distributor network to help customers take advantage of geoanalysis to find unique patterns, trends, and understanding hidden within complex business problems.
Responsibilities
Drive opportunities. Work with organizations within the official statistics industry to create an opportunity development plan that provides clear direction for all software and services to customers or prospects. Cross- collaborate with sector teams, distributors, strategic partners, and integrators to support the development and execution of sales strategies.
Think strategically. Demonstrate the ability to coach the distributor to identify a customer problem and design a solution to solve that problem. Has complete knowledge of product components, application, and GIS value propositions of Esri technology in the official statistics industry.
Partner with others. Maintains high performance while sharing knowledge and best practices with teammates and distributors. Works cross-collaboratively with distributor by being able to overcome and navigate drawbacks.
Deliver results. Able to nurture existing EAs and create growth through EA uplifts by identifying new business opportunities with the customer. Demonstrates an awareness of cultural business norms and adjusts communication to achieve a mutually beneficial result. Be familiar with Esri offerings in the market.
Requirements
3+ years of experience successfully supporting the needs of gathering and designing technical specifications to solve a customer’s needs
Experience selling enterprise software solutions directly and through a channel
Advanced knowledge of Esris Global EA process
Understands audience and purpose of message, identifies appropriate delivery medium and evokes action
Capability to quickly learn new technology and translate it into solutions that address customer needs
Excellent communication and negotiation skills
Master of English and other languages as needed (verbal and written)
Ability to travel extensively internationally with occasional travel to the US
Experience with Esri products
Bachelors or masters in GIS, business administration, engineering, or a related field, or equivalent work experience
Recommended Qualifications
Experience working in the areas of BI, marketing, market planning, supply chain, or other key business areas
Experience working for a global consulting organization involved in business process improvement in the areas of engineering, operations, customer care, and finance
